I watched this crazy movie called Confessions of a Superhero on NetFlix (streamed it to my laptop). The skinny: it’s a documentary about the street performers on Hollywood Blvd. that dress up like superheroes and make a living off getting tips from people who want to get their picture taken with them. Last night I got the itch to watch some movies. The first one was called Wristcutters: A Love Story. The story is about a Zia, who ends up killing himself (via slitting his wrists) and ends up in a purgatory-type world where he befriends some interesting characters.
